At its January 2026 meeting, the City of Scranton Zoning Hearing Board completed its annual reorganization, electing Bob Gattens as chair and Sean Watts as vice chair by unanimous voice votes.

The City of Scranton Zoning Hearing Board opened its January 2026 meeting by conducting its yearly reorganization and electing new leadership. Board members nominated Bob Gattens for chair and approved his election by unanimous voice vote. Members then nominated and unanimously elected Sean Watts as vice chair.

The reorganization followed customary procedure: the board took roll, recited required announcements under the Pennsylvania Sunshine Law and reviewed witness oath and testimony procedures. The board also reminded attendees of permitting limits tied to approvals, including the 30-day waiting period that can be waived at an applicant's risk and the 12-month expiration under Article 10.3(c) of the zoning ordinance.

The new officers led the remainder of the agenda, which included multiple special-exception and variance hearings. No additional administrative actions were taken during the reorganization portion of the meeting.
